15 On November 8, 2019, Plaintiff, BMO Harris Bank, N.A., filed a notice of voluntary | dismissal without prejudice of Defendants Gurdeep Billan, Ranjodh Billan, and Billan-Pahal | Corporation. (ECF No. 19.) Defendants Gurdeep Billan, Ranjodh Billan, and Billan-Pahal 1g | Corporation have not filed either an answer or a motion for summary judgment. Accordingly, in | light of the notice, the case against Defendants Gurdeep Billan, Ranjodh Billan, and Billan-Pahal | Corporation has ended and they are dismissed from this action without prejudice. See Fed. R. | Civ. P. 41(a)(1)(A); Wilson v. City of San Jose, 111 F.3d 688, 692 (9th Cir. 1997). The Clerk of | the Court is respectfully directed to designate on the docket that Defendants Gurdeep Billan, | Ranjodh Billan, and Billan-Pahal Corporation have been terminated from this action as of the | date this order is entered.
